Feraidoon Mojadedi

Feraidoon Mojadedi, a prominent figure in the Bay Area, California, is celebrated as a community leader, lecturer, and entrepreneur. Originating from Herat, Afghanistan, he migrated to the U.S. during the Russian invasion in 1985. With a background in history from San Francisco State University, his profound connection with poetry, particularly Rumi’s, has led him to teach classes across the globe. Fluent in Farsi, he brings Rumi’s timeless message of peace and love to life. He is also recognized for his play Layla & Majnun, debuted in Perth, Australia. Beyond his endeavors, he enjoys reading, studying, and lecturing on spirituality. He resides in Dublin, California, with his wife and children.
